QUESTIONS LIST:
- wind: (moving air that makes the turbine blades spin)
- turbined: (a machine that uses wind to produce electricity.)
- blades: (long parts that catch the wind and spin around.)
- rotor: (the spinning part made up of the blades and hub.)
- generator: (the part that converts movement into electricity)
- tower: (the tall structure that supports the turbine.)
- nacelle: (the large box at the top of the tower containing important machinery.)
- electricity: (the type of energy produced by a wind turbine.)
- energy: (the ability to make things happen or do work.)
- shaft: (a rotating rod that transfers movement through the turbine.)
- gearbox: (a part that uses gears to increase the spinning speed.)
- anemometer: (a device that measures wind speed.)
- windmill: (a machine that uses wind to turn blades and do work.)
- renewable: (energy source that can naturally be replaced)
- power: (the amount of energy produced or used.)
- hub: (the central part that connects the blades to the rotor.)
- pitch: (the angle of a wind turbine blade.)
- brake: (a system used to slow down or stop the turbine.)
- offshore: (a wind turbine located in the ocean or at sea.)
- onshore: (a wind turbine located on land.)
